Please open Terminal and copy and paste the following command then hit Enter/Return:
find / -type d -name "*The Sims 4*" 2>/dev/null
After a little while it will return the results of the search. This will search your whole Mac as well as any plugged in drives. Please copy and paste the results in a post here.
